Output 223bbdf9a440bb9355f5efd942cd423967fcf5f775df8755ae0144c7654fd5b4:0

value
21011545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cad0f310b4cbe7b23b72b61793a968d4990947b OP_EQUAL
address
3D4F2hpapuYjGvkvpeoiQJnrqtwsZ6Yvem
transaction
223bbdf9a440bb9355f5efd942cd423967fcf5f775df8755ae0144c7654fd5b4
confirmations
542962
spent
true